Metra 99-8231 2002?2006 Toyota Camry

Metra 99-8231 2002?2006 Toyota Camry

$199.88

Available Options

2002 toyota camry stereo installation kit
Metra 99-8231 2002?2006 Toyota Camry

A total of 4 guests made comments

SouthernBelle1 - 2025-08-27

Super soft & comfy! Buy this, you need it!

Damaris Stark - 2025-08-25

I love them!!! A must buy for sure

Suneeti Jog - 2025-08-27

Fits perfect nice and very comfortable. Definitely work event this item to my friends.

MarieDiana - 2025-08-27

These are not only so stylish but most importantly, so comfortable! I absolutely love these things.

Add a review

Your email address will not be published. Required fields are marked

Your rating